Action in Kashmir: Bijnor resident of Uttar Pradesh caught with weapons, intelligence agencies are interrogating


Posted on 29th Nov 2021 04:31 pm by rohit kumar

Jammu and Kashmir Police have arrested a resident of Bijnor in Uttar Pradesh with weapons. He is being interrogated at a secret location. Even before this, many youths of UP have been caught in the arms trade case in Kashmir. The police officer said that Shamim Salmani, who worked from a salon shop in Bijbihara, was being monitored for a long time. He was caught with weapons on Monday.

 

 

He is a resident of Faridpur in Bijnor, Uttar Pradesh. Earlier in September this year, Uttar Pradesh ATS and Army Intelligence had arrested father and son while raiding village Dahri in Bijnor. The brother of the arrested youth also worked at a salon in Kashmir. He was accused of supplying arms.

 

 

Preparations to release the picture of 100 crore heroin

Jammu Police has intensified the arrest of the main accused who brought heroin caught in Jhajjar Kotli. Police have raided many places in Punjab and Haryana. The accused has been identified by the police, but he is out of reach. Sources say that preparations are on to release a picture of the accused so that it can be caught if it is detected anywhere. Inquiries are also being done by the police at many places.

 

Lookout notice will be issued against the accused. Because this case is also related to Narco Terror, so the police want to catch the accused soon, so that other people related to this case can also be traced. Assembly elections are about to come in Punjab. Terrorist organizations are conspiring to disturb the elections. Because of this, the police do not want to take any hesitation.
